BlackRock is a leading asset management firm and a premier provider of global investment management, risk management, and advisory services.

The Global Product Solutions (GPS) team is responsible for product strategy, development, and range management activities for EMEA pooled funds. Recently formed by combining several businesses, GPS drives the business strategy, innovation, and commercialization of our full investment platform, unlocking new growth opportunities across Active, iShares, and Private Markets. Our team manages BlackRock’s large and diverse range of funds, one of the most dynamic and diverse in the industry, with 1500+ funds domiciled out of 9 countries. The team manages the region’s Product Development Committee and designs bespoke products to help clients optimize existing product offerings.

Our hybrid work model

BlackRock’s hybrid work model is designed to enable a culture of collaboration and apprenticeship that enriches the experience of our employees, while supporting flexibility for all. Employees are currently required to work at least 4 days in the office per week, with the flexibility to work from home 1 day a week. Some business groups may require more time in the office due to their roles and responsibilities.
